Hi, My thryoid levels are pretty bad as per today's report T3- 0.89, T4-5.50, TSH-8.22. These levels were as the following in Jan 2018. T3-0.93, T4-5.60, TSH-4.47 I work in shifts and assume that could be the reason for this imbalance. Am I in a real bad condition? Can this be cured? or need to take the medicines lifelong? I am gaining weight as well, feel weak, experience hairfall. What's the stream of allopathy I should consult with?

This is subclinical hypothyroidism and needs to be treated if u have symptoms or if your Anti TPO antibodies are positive. You can initiate an endocrine consultation for the same.
